如何用AI语音开发套件实现语音社交应用?
随着人工智能技术的飞速发展,语音社交应用逐渐成为了人们日常交流的新宠。在这个大数据时代,人们渴望更便捷、高效的沟通方式,而AI语音开发套件则成为了实现这一愿景的重要工具。本文将讲述一位AI开发者如何利用AI语音开发套件打造出深受用户喜爱的语音社交应用,以及他在这个过程中遇到的挑战和取得的成果。
小张,一位年轻有为的AI开发者,一直怀揣着改变人们生活方式的梦想。在接触了AI语音开发套件后,他灵机一动,决定开发一款基于语音社交的应用,为用户提供一个全新的沟通平台。
起初,小张对AI语音开发套件并不熟悉,他花了大量时间研究各种API文档和示例代码。在掌握了基础知识后,他开始着手设计应用的架构。为了提高用户体验,小张将应用分为语音识别、语音合成、语音合成和语音识别等多个模块。其中,语音识别模块负责将用户的语音转化为文本,语音合成模块则将文本转化为语音输出。
在开发过程中,小张遇到了不少挑战。首先,他需要处理各种语音识别错误和噪声干扰。为了解决这个问题,他查阅了大量文献,研究了多种降噪算法。经过不断尝试,小张终于找到了一种效果不错的降噪算法,大大提高了语音识别的准确率。
其次,语音合成模块也是一个难点。小张了解到,高质量的语音合成需要用到深度学习技术。于是,他开始研究各种深度学习模型,如循环神经网络(RNN)和长短时记忆网络(LSTM)。经过反复试验,他最终选用了一种基于LSTM的模型,实现了较为流畅的语音合成效果。
在解决了技术难题后,小张开始着手搭建用户界面。他借鉴了市面上现有的社交应用设计,将界面设计得简洁易用。同时,为了方便用户交流,他还添加了聊天记录、好友列表等功能。
在测试阶段,小张邀请了数十名用户参与测试。他们提出了许多宝贵意见,如优化语音识别准确率、增加个性化设置等。小张认真听取了这些意见,对应用进行了多次迭代优化。
终于,在经过几个月的努力后,小张的语音社交应用正式上线。这款应用以其独特的语音沟通方式、丰富的功能和优秀的性能,迅速吸引了大量用户。用户们纷纷在应用内分享自己的喜怒哀乐,结识了志同道合的朋友。
然而,成功并非一帆风顺。在应用上线后,小张发现了一些问题。首先,部分用户反馈语音识别准确率仍有待提高。为此,他不断优化算法,引入了更多语料数据,使得语音识别准确率得到了明显提升。
其次,小张发现应用的用户量增长迅速,服务器压力巨大。为了应对这一问题,他开始研究分布式计算技术,优化服务器性能。在引入新的服务器和负载均衡技术后,应用的服务稳定性得到了保障。
随着应用的不断普及,小张也意识到自己在团队管理和产品迭代方面还存在不足。为了提高团队协作效率,他开始学习敏捷开发方法,并引入了持续集成和持续部署(CI/CD)流程。在产品迭代方面,他定期与用户沟通,了解他们的需求,及时调整产品方向。
经过不懈努力,小张的语音社交应用在市场上取得了良好的口碑。他的团队也从小团队发展成为了一个充满活力的大家庭。在这个过程中,小张不仅积累了丰富的技术经验,还学会了如何管理团队、规划产品方向。
如今,小张的语音社交应用已经成为国内最受欢迎的语音社交平台之一。他希望通过这款应用,让更多人体验到AI带来的便捷和乐趣。同时,他也将继续努力,不断优化产品,为用户提供更优质的服务。
回首这段历程,小张感慨万分。正是凭借对AI技术的热爱和不懈追求,他成功地将AI语音开发套件应用于实际项目,实现了自己的梦想。相信在未来的日子里,他将继续带领团队,探索更多可能,为人们的生活带来更多便利。
猜你喜欢:聊天机器人API